About the Role

We're looking for a Production Planner who will play a key role in driving efficient production schedules, optimizing inventory levels, and ensuring seamless operations across our manufacturing network. This is your opportunity to contribute to a dynamic team, collaborate across departments, and help deliver high-quality products to our customers--on time, every time.

 

What You’ll Do:

  • Creating and maintaining daily and weekly production schedules using JDE planning systems
  • Balancing inventory levels with warehouse capacity to meet demand while controlling costs
  • Reviewing sales trends and inventory data to forecast raw material needs
  • Partnering with S&OP, warehouse, and facility teams to align on inventory targets
  • Tracking key performance metrics such as production adherence and yield
  • Communicating with customer service and facility teams to address issues and ensure satisfaction
  • Supporting promotional planning and managing schedule changes proactively
  • Collaborating across departments to keep operations running efficiently
  • Traveling to other locations for training and development opportunities, as needed
  • Keeping safety at the forefront of everything you do
